What Is The Difference Between Panic And Anxiety Attacks? Answers Here!

September 8th, 2010

Panic Puzzle Review

What is the difference between panic and anxiety attacks? Truth be told, these two disorders only have slight variations. Even specialists use these terms interchangeably. Even in the medical world, the two has small variations as well. Yet, little as the differences may be, in anxiety attack versus panic attack, I would willingly choose the former.

You might be questioning how anxiety attacks are much better than panic attacks. Simply because the former is milder than the latter. It’s milder since its signs and symptoms can be endurable and at times, are not that uncomfortable. There are also some studies showing that mild anxiety helps widen your perspective and aids a person to think sharper.

There are scientific explanations available on how anxiety do good to a person. To start with, when a person is anxious, the sympathetic nervous response is then triggered by the body in preparation for either a fight or flight response. When this response is initiated, your pupils dilate, your heart pumps more rapidly thus there is more blood supplying to organs of the body, and blood is shunted or redirected to vital organs.

When all of those responses occur in the body, the person then becomes more alert. Such level of alertness helps you think better, move quicker and respond correctly to any situations. However, if in case your anxiety continues to rise, you become less and less capable of managing the things coming around your way then. Lack of appetite, difficulty of sleeping and stomach upsets may be experienced. All those things could slow you down.

Although those symptoms seem to be extreme, they are nothing compared to what you will feel during a panic attack. The most common symptoms of this disorder are hyperventilation, tachycardia, excessive sweating and even loss of consciousness. During an attack you will feel as if your chest has tightened up and you cannot catch your breath. In some extreme, yet rare, cases you may also have a cardiac arrest. However, this only applies to patients who already have an underlying cardiac condition.

Causes behind panic attack are numerous to count, but some of them are certain medicines, environment, individuality and heredity. Sadly, studies have already proven that indeed, such disorder can really be passed on to the next. Furthermore, if you are the kind of person who does not know how to express his or her negative thoughts – or maybe you are in an environment that will not allow you to do that – you are at risk for acquiring this disorder.

Consequently, there are numerous treatment options for this disorder. The most common and efficient, however, is the cognitive behavioral therapy. This therapy, along with your therapist, will help you identify past concerns and problems you have in your life that might be affecting you today. It is very effective for it will help you identify the root cause of your disorder.

Anxiety attack versus panic attack? There are little variations between the two. Yet, it is important that you will learn how to handle the disorder as soon as you can to prevent further aggravation.

Reasons Of Panic Attacks .

September 8th, 2010

Stress appears to be at the center of panic attacks and most, if not all, anxiety disorders. More stress means greater probability of going trhough a panic attack; that’s so far been the common findings of ongoing research to find possible genetic links to panic attacks.

After It First Strikes.

 

Panic attacks usually blind-side you. This is a fairly accurate statement especially for the first panic attacks. You may feal extremely frightened while a panic attack is in progress. That’s not the most disturbing aspect of it; it’s the lingering fear.

 

After the initial panic attack, you unconsciously start to live in fear of when it will happen next. Can’t you just forget and get over it? Not when the symptoms remain after the fact. Every time you encounter the people or things you subconsciously associate with the frightening first occrence make you relive the fear. You may or may not be aware but you will begin to stay away from these people, or situations. Because of that constant dread over another panic attack, you become overly cautious about accepting invitations to social functions you used to enjoy.

 

Traumatic Experiences Cause Panic Attacks.

 

Traumatic experiences affect you in practically the same way as an initial panic attack does. The experience leaves you in an ever-present state of fear because the feeling never really leaves.

 

Military men and women who have had actual combat experience go back home changed by the violence they’ve seen. They dream of the terrible violence they’ve seen in full, high-definition color, courtesy of the mind’s powerful recording capability. Anyone who has been tied and gagged while burglars plundered their homes would no longer find peace in the same house. Panic disorders usually result from an untreated post-traumatic stress disorder.

What Is Psychotherapy And Can It Help You?

September 6th, 2010

Given the wide array of processes and procedures usually referred to as “psychotherapy,” coming up with a short, accurate definition for the word can be difficult to say the least.

However, psychotherapy can be defined as a process focused on helping people heal from emotional and psychological problems as well as learn constructive means to deal with life’s complications by using the rapport and relationship built between a client and a professional therapist.

Therapy can also provide support if you’re going through a difficult life transitions or facing a period of increased anxiety and stress, such as when dealing with a separation or divorce, beginning a new career, or struggling with the loss of a loved one.

Most psychotherapy tends to be goal-oriented and is focused on solving the particular problems that causeyou to seek professional help. At the start of therapy, you and your therapist will discuss the particular changes you’d like to make, decide on the goals of treatment, and break these goals down into more easily achievable milestones so you can track your progress.

Achieving therapeutic goals is accomplished through open communication and using techniques your therapist provides to help you navigate the difficulties you’re facing. Your therapist will also recommend tools and help you develop skills that will help you surmount new obstacles that occur long after therapy is complete.

How is psychotherapy different from just talking about your problems?

While most psychotherapy centers on the communication and rapport built between you and your therapist, effective therapy requires much more than simply talking about your problems.

Friends and family may be able to help you feel better occasionally, and some may even provide helpful advice for you to consider. However, these interactions are not the same as psychotherapy. Psychotherapy is a solely professional relationship between you and a therapist that is different from other relationships in a couple of vital ways.

The nature of the psychotherapy relationship

As mentioned, the relationship between you and your therapist is strictly professional. The client-therapist relationship exists solely for your benefit and to help you achieve the goals you establish at the beginning of therapy. The therapist expects nothing from you in return for the services they provide other than payment for their time.

This is a vital point and the defining factor between the therapy relationship and all other relationships. You can discuss almost anything with your therapist without worrying about offending them, about them telling someone what you said, or about having what you say affect your relationships or career in any way.

Another fundamental difference between the therapeutic relationship and your relationships with other people is that your therapist will rarely, if ever, discuss their personal opinions with you so that you feel as comfortable as possible and not alter the way you present yourself.

The nature of therapeutic communication

Unlike friends, family members, and colleagues, therapists are trained to understand what you say, what you don’t say, and how you do or don’t express yourself. Your therapist will pay attention to your body language, intonation, and other cues to fully understand your thoughts, feelings, and ability to express yourself.

Therapists have received lengthy training and education to help them understand the specific problems you’re facing. They are familiar with the symptoms of psychological disorders and skilled at helping people cope with and resolve the challenges and stresses of daily life.

Therapists also know what questions to ask to help you open up and honestly express yourself, and your therapist will likely pose some questions you’ve never heard before. Bear in mind, the communication between you and your therapist will not be equal. Therapists will almost never discuss their personal opinions on issues such as religion or politics.

Who can benefit from psychotherapy?

It is not uncommon for therapy to be sought whenever someone is having difficulties with a professional, personal, or life issue or a particular emotional dilemma that causes emotional discomfort or pain that continues for longer than a few weeks.

As with any guideline, there are exceptions, but for the most part there is little to no problem going to therapy even if you’re not sure it will help. Millions of people seek the help and support of a psychotherapist every year, and most research proves that people who do so find therapy beneficial. Additionally, most therapists will honestly tell you if they think you won’t benefit from psychotherapy.

Psychotherapy is most successful when you begin it on your own initiative and have a strong desire to create the change you seek. If you don’t want to change, change will be slow to arrive if it comes at all.

Creating change means altering the beliefs and behaviors that no longer serve your best interests. As psychotherapy is about challenging one’s beliefs about themselves and the way the world works, I recommend you keep your mind open and be willing to try new things.

If you’re ready to acquire professional help and do the work necessary for therapy to be effective, therapy can help you create positive, lasting change in your life and be one of the best investments you’ll ever make.
